Maastricht Aachen Airport – A Fully Compliant Airport

European Union regulation number 300/2008 of 29 April 2008 sets out the basic standards for the security of civil aviation in the Member States. It also sets out the requirements for government  supervision of these standards. Each Member of the European Union must draw up a National Civil Aviation Security Program (NCASP) setting out how aviation security is organised in its country. In the NCASP the Ministry of Justice and Security documents among other things, that the airport operator must stipulate how the local security system at the airport is organised. Maastricht  Aachen Airport is therefore also obliged to stipulate how tasks and responsibilities are shared between the government, Maastricht Aachen Airport (MAA) and private security organisations, how the NCASP security measures are implemented at MAA and record the associated procedures and work instructions.
